[ ] Key ceremony, hermetic build migration: confirm the Stonewheel project builds clean under the new Ironcask toolchain with network access disabled. Verify checksums match the legacy output. Then rotate the artifact signing key and retire the old one. The Ironcask keystore demands the recovery passphrase at rotation time; the current value is recorded on the line below.

vault phrase of kajef-tafog = wenox-briix

Ticket: tailcat CLI leaks filter expressions into shell history

The internal tailcat tool for log tailing accepts filter expressions as positional arguments, so any sensitive field names or values used in filters end up in operator shell history. Proposed fix: read filters from stdin or a flagged file. Reproduced on staging consistently; the affected build is identified by the token below.

build token for bafog-tafof: htk31_22578480cba8b455ae695965eb7b6d2

### Migration step 4 — Reminder job cut-over

Move the Larkfield Clinic appointment reminder job off the legacy cron host onto Pendula. Disable the old cron first; double-sends happened last time because both ran overnight. Verify one dry run against the staging roster, then enable live sends. Quiet hours are enforced in Pendula itself now, not the template layer, so remove any old guards. Configure the new job with the values below.

settings of fahof-kahog:
[silmir]
team = briath
access_code = ac_d0ec06
owner = tamix.sorion
host = silmir.merlaqcloud.example
port = 5672
peer = fraeth.qirvanforge.corp
salt = 30070d31
pin = 9811

Handover note — Darla to Finn

Quick one before I'm off: we're switching from Kestrel Freight to Lumatra Logistics at month end. Sales leads should flag the new delivery windows to key accounts — Lumatra runs two days faster into the Vernwick region. Pricing stays flat this year. One more thing before you brief the team.

confidential, yafof-tawef: The finance team signed off on a budget of $34.3 million for Project Zorox. The renewal with Aldethax Freight closes at $12.7 million a year, 10 percent below the last contract.